Although it's certainly … The torch.fftmodule is not only easy to use — it is also fast! PyTorch natively supports Intel’s MKL-FFT library on Intel CPUs, and NVIDIA’s cuFFT library on CUDA devices, and we have carefully optimized how we use those libraries to maximize performance. WebMay 26, 2024 · You can manually set the parameters in a layer (e.g., mylayer = torch.nn.Conv2d (1,1,1,1) mylayer.weight = ... However, this is typically not done because the layers are trained with gradient descent. Predefined filters are more of a hallmark of classical computer vision for tasks like line and corner detection but typically … WebJan 8, 2013 · Goals .
